Abstract
A study of the problems involved in the translation of the dedication formula ir.n.f m mnw.f. Previous theories attempting to resolve these problems are subjected to critical examination and a new theory proposed. The semantic direct object of the verb is found in the phrase m mnw.f, the direct object being coordinated with the preposition m in order to allow it to function within an emphasized adverbial adjunct as the emphasized semantic direct object of a nominal ir.n.f. Following infinitives are treated as substantives in apposition to this emphasized semantic direct object.
